A proposal on transgenerationality: the absolute. This article develops some ideas about transgenerationality. The absolute designates certain representations over-invested by affections which tend to deter the associative chain, leading to difficulties in the psychic change. It reveals past traumas transmitted from parents to their children, coming from an archaic lineage. The analysis of a couple provides the clinic material for some considerations about it. In its clinical origins and its theoretical and clinical development, this hypothetical construct, originated in a clinical experience, is related to several psychoanalytical concepts. It has been useful to understand the hard suffering of some of the author's patients severely traumatized in their families.
